Bio

Kill Devil Hill is a heavy metal supergroup founded in 2011 by drummer Vinny Appice (former Black Sabbath, Heaven & Hell and Dio), bassist Rex Brown (former Pantera and Down), guitarist Mark Zavon (former 40 cycle hum) and lead vocalist Dewey Bragg (former Pissing Razors).The band is named after the town of Kill Devil Hills, North Carolina, a location renowned from pirating days.[Kill Devil Hills, NC is best known as the site of the Wright Brothers's first failed attempt at flying, resulting in the destruction of their catapulted projectile.] The band's sound has been described as "heavy and modern without succumbing to typical contemporary hardcore trappings – indecipherable vocals or overused blast beats." Kill Devil Hill released their self-titled debut album in May 2012. They have toured the US with rock band Adrenaline Mob. On March 10, 2014, it was announced that Vinny Appice had left the band in order to commit to other things and projects, and that former Type O Negative drummer Johnny Kelly was his replacement. The band performed on Motörhead's Motörboat's cruise in September 2014 and after touring, the band is determined on writing another album with their new member Kelly.The band decided to record at Stagg Street Studios in California with help from engineer Josh Newell (Linkin Park, In This Moment).
